Physical conditioning should begin months before your trip, incorporating both cardiovascular training and strength work specific to mountain biking. Altitude acclimatization is crucial, as many routes exceed 3,000 meters elevation. Most experienced solo riders recommend spending several days in Kathmandu or Pokhara before tackling high-altitude routes. Technical bike maintenance skills are essential when riding solo in remote areas where professional repair services may be unavailable. Carrying spare parts, a comprehensive tool kit, and knowing basic repair procedures can prevent minor mechanical issues from becoming serious problems.

Safety and Navigation
Solo riders must prioritize safety through careful planning and realistic risk assessment. Carrying detailed maps, a GPS device, and a satellite communicator provides essential navigation tools and emergency backup. Many solo cyclists use smartphone apps for offline mapping, though battery management becomes critical in remote areas. Informing someone at home of your planned route and expected check-in times creates an important safety net.
Weather conditions in Nepal’s mountains change rapidly and dramatically. Understanding seasonal patterns helps solo riders avoid dangerous conditions. The pre-monsoon spring months and post-monsoon autumn typically offer the most stable weather and best riding conditions. Winter routes at high altitude present extreme challenges suitable only for highly experienced mountaineers with specialized equipment.

Gear and Equipment Essentials
Selecting appropriate gear significantly impacts comfort, safety, and enjoyment during solo mountain biking expeditions. A reliable mountain bike suited to Nepal’s terrain is fundamental, whether you bring your own or rent locally. Full-suspension bikes handle rough terrain better but require more maintenance, while hardtail bikes are lighter and simpler to repair.
Essential gear includes a quality helmet, protective eyewear, gloves, and appropriate clothing for variable mountain weather. Layering systems allow adjustment to temperature changes throughout the day. Carrying capacity matters for solo riders managing all their own supplies, making a good backpack or frame bag system crucial. Water filtration systems or purification tablets ensure access to safe drinking water in remote areas.

Carrying high-calorie snacks, electrolyte supplements, and adequate water prevents bonking and altitude-related fatigue.
Rest days are not optional luxuries but essential components of successful expeditions. Building recovery time into your itinerary allows your body to acclimatize to altitude and repair muscle damage from challenging riding. Many experienced solo cyclists recommend taking a rest day for every three days of riding in high-altitude regions.
